WebPoppy Flower Meaning in China. Poppies also represent the loyalty and faith between lovers. According to Chinese legend, a beautiful and brave woman, Lady Yee, was married to Hsiang Yu, a warrior with Herculean strength. When Hsiang led his troops into battle, Lady Yee chose to follow him and stood by his side in every battle. WebDec 22, 2024 · Annual and biennial poppies are usually grown from seed. Annual poppies should be sown direct on to well-prepared soil. Sow in spring, early summer or autumn, where they're to flower. Prepare the soil by removing weeds and rake the ground level. Water the soil with a fine spray of water and then scatter the seed.

WebFeb 24, 2024 · poppy seeds. The opium poppy is an annual plant and can reach about 1–5 metres (3–16 feet) tall. It has lobed or toothed silver-green foliage and bears blue-purple or white flowers some 13 cm (5 inches) wide. Red-flowered and double and semidouble strains have been developed as garden ornamentals. The seeds are borne in a spherical capsule ... Ancient Greek, Egyptian, and Roman societies associated poppies with sleep due to the sap’s sedative effect. In fact, poppies and other hypnotic plants were found in the cave of Hypnos, the Greek god of sleep. WebWhat Does the Poppy Flower Mean? Poppies are herbaceous plants, often grown for their colourful flower... technicolor precision biodevicesWebAug 10, 2024 · Pour the poppy seeds in a small container such as a pill bottle or pepper shaker. Add some sand, roughly twice as much by volume as the poppy seeds, and stir or shake them together. Poppy seeds are tiny and can clump together when sown.
